Brian Trueman had an illustrious career in television and radio, presenting the BBC children’s quiz show Screen Test as well as working at Granada TV. But he was best known for his work with animation company Cosgrove Hall – particularly Danger Mouse which started in 1981 and was voiced by Sir David Jason, as well as Count Duckula and Chorlton and the Wheelies. Trueman, who grew up in the North West, attended Stretford Grammar School before spending a year at the University of Manchester.
